:02 May 2014

Day

: Friday

Time

:0830 - 0930 a.m. (1 hour)

No of pupils : 30
Focus

: Language Arts

Theme

: World of Stories

Topic

: Woodpeckers

Learning Specifications: 4.1.1, 1.1.3


Learning Objectives: By the end of the lesson the pupils will be able to
1. enjoy listening to the poem
2. recite poem expressively individually and in group
3. fill in at least 5/5 blanks correctly with correct answer
Previous Knowledge: Pupils knew the animals like the woodpecker
Moral values: We have to consider others when we have a party or a function at home
Teaching Aids: Power Point Presentation worksheets, picture of woodpecker

Reflections:
Pupils enjoyed the lesson. There are 25/30 of them able to recite the poem expressively. They
enjoy listening to their teacher reciting the poem. Most of the pupils participated in the activities.
